Viña Tabalí has for years been a pioneer and one of the most iconic wineries in the Limarí Valley. Company president Nicolás Luksic is continuing in the footsteps of his father, Guillermo Luksic, who founded the winery in 2002, in ensuring that the places chosen for each variety have a singularity that is reflected in each wine. Nicolás explains, “what we are seeking is to produce high-quality wines that reveal their origin and transport the person tasting them to the soil and climate of Tabalí’s vineyards. That’s what my father always wanted to transmit.”
This 2019 is a blend of 30% Cabernet Franc, 30% Malbec, 25% Syrah, and 15% Cabernet Sauvignon.

Vinous scored this 94 points saying "The 2019 Mezcla Tinta Transversal is a blend of 30% Cabernet Franc, 30% Malbec and 25% Syrah from Limarí with 15% Cabernet Sauvignon from Maipo. It aged for 20 months in French oak barrels. Purple in hue. The complex aromatic profile features blackberry and fresh plum with hints of ash and sweet spice against a cigar box backdrop. Dry and broad in the mouth. The chalky feel stirs up the finely grained, polished tannins. A long-lasting, flavorful red."
